Cleveland Browns quarterback Joe Flacco completed nine of his 10 passes for 71 yards and a touchdown in a 19-17 preseason win over the Los Angeles Rams on Saturday. Flacco got the start and played into the second quarter, finding tight end Harold Fannin Jr. for a 15-yard touchdown midway through the first quarter. Making his only appearance of the preseason, Flacco has already been named the Browns' starting quarterback heading into Week 1 against the Cincinnati Bengals. He settles in as a high-end QB3 in fantasy heading into drafts as the Cleveland offense is not expected to be very explosive this season.

In the Detroit Lions' second preseason game on Friday night against the Atlanta Falcons, starting quarterback Jared Goff will not suit up, giving third-year signal-caller Hendon Hooker the start. Kyle Allen made the start in the first preseason game against the Los Angeles Chargers and played the entire first half. Allen and Hooker, who went 3-for-6 for 18 yards, combined to throw three interceptions in the opener, so head coach Dan Campbell is looking for better communication, execution and ball movement on Friday. Allen and Hooker are in a close competition to be Goff's backup entering the 2025 season, according to Lions beat writer Tim Twentyman. If Hooker can get off to a good start against Atlanta and keep the offense moving, he could separate himself from Allen a bit in the backup competition this summer.
